Output 066aa52dcba996228578592286e38f3011626bcedfdf72cc67c07362a4fe7c79:1

value
68023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b61438dd3f856ac9f44b0b8d03cce841fd481a4 OP_EQUAL
address
3EPzNDnWG7jT2VcTu1kfJSoRvoxC5E9Gb1
transaction
066aa52dcba996228578592286e38f3011626bcedfdf72cc67c07362a4fe7c79
spent
true